Sheet Pan Tacos

Ingredients

  • ground beef
  • onion
  • taco seasoning
  • tortillas
  • cheese
  • olive oil

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F and line a large sheet pan with parchment paper, misting it lightly with oil.
  2. In a skillet over medium heat, brown the ground beef along with the onion, using a wooden spoon to crumble the meat until it's no longer pink. If there’s excess grease, drain it before adding the taco seasoning. Cook for an additional 3 minutes.
  3. For assembling the tacos, place about 4 tablespoons of taco meat in each tortilla, sprinkle with cheese, fold, and arrange them on the prepared sheet pan. Continue until all tortillas are filled, and lightly mist with olive oil.
  4. Bake the tacos for 20 minutes, flipping them halfway through and misting lightly again to ensure they are crispy. Serve immediately with your favorite toppings.

Notes

Feel free to customize the toppings with fresh veggies or guacamole.
Use lean ground beef for a healthier option.
